For pilot pay, you can generally add three zeroes to the end of the hourly pay to figure out annual pay (since pilots can fly up to 1,000 hours per year), meaning that amounts to $92K(ish) vs. $269K(ish). If the reserve guarantee is 75 hours and you're assigned 18 days of reserve, it means your guarantee is worth roughly 4+10 hrs of pay per day of reserve. At Endeavor, you will be eligible to upgrade to Captain upon reaching the required regulatory hours.For pilots with no prior Part 121 experience, upgrades are projected at 24 months., How long before an Endeavor pilot can expect to advance to Delta?, Through our Career Advancement Program (CAP), a pilot must serve a minimum of 24 months as an Endeavor Captain before they are eligible to advance to Delta Air Lines.
